TTC How much “time” does your body really need to heal?
In May we found out about our 9wk MMC. I took Miso which failed and resulted in a massive hemorrhage, blood transfusion and a D&C mid June. I’m now about 6wks out from my D&C and confirmed ovulation two weeks ago and I’m now on CD3 of my first cycle. My HCG was still 15 two weeks ago, but clearly my body is back to cycling.
My OB just said to wait a cycle. I know my body has gone through a lot, but I still want to try again soon. My husband is worried that it’s not giving my body enough time to heal. Is there any indication that your body needs a certain amount of time to recover? Will my body struggle to get pregnant if I try too soon?

u/Hibiscusmint 18d ago
I think after your doctor says that you can try and you feel emotionally ready is the right time. It sounds like you had a rough go of it physically so giving yourself time to recover was important. I had a 9w MMC discovered at 10 weeks and I had a D&C with ultrasound on July 10th. My doctor told me I could I start trying again immediately after the bleeding stopped. I think I ovulated a couple of days ago. I’m honestly not sure if my body is ready or not but emotionally I wanted to try and I decided that if my body is ready then it’ll work and if not it won’t. I was not as agressive with trying this time as I was in the past but we did give it a couple of tries. I started back with acupuncture last Saturday and the acupuncturist strongly encouraged me to wait 3 cycles to give my body time to heal fully. I have DOR and I just don’t feel like I have time to spare.
